SIMPLY ME: Love Shoot in a Marsh

I am so excited to share these images! Last Friday the amazing Alexis Sweet of Alexis Sweet Photography ventured into the marsh with my boyfriend & I for a love shoot! I knew Alexis would be perfect for shooting us since she makes you feel so comfortable and she had photographed me before for the Bohemian Styled Shoot. She was awesome and I would highly recommend her! I was real excited she was okay going along with this crazy location and also glad we didn't get my car stuck driving back there. Alexis was able to capture everything so beautifully and I am so happy she got some of my dog, Winnie, looking at the camera! Anyway, for the shoot I knew I wanted to use these old vintage Coca-Cola, Pepsi, and Dr. Pepper bottles Chris had gotten passed down in the family, and I thought it would be cute to put some tall tapered candles in them. I also love succulents and cactuses so Chris and I bought some and put them in recycled tin cans. We were originally going to do a table and chairs but I figured that would just be too difficult to trek back into the woods, which was fine because we found an awesome blanket and some amazing aztec pillows at Target and the really neat wooden tray with antlers on it. I love how everything turned out, although I must say the candles did burn my hair and that did not smell very good haha...! Anyway, thank you so much Alexis! You are amazing!
